Question

If A and B are two events associated with a random experiment such that P(B)=0.35,P(A or B)=0.85 and P(A and B)=0.15, find P(A).

Open in App
Solution

P(A or B) = P(A) + P(B) - P(A and B)
0.85 = P(A) + 0.35 - 0.15
P(A) = 0.65
